The manifest
editor in PDE is quite complicated, here is the reference:
org.eclipse.pde.internal.ui.editor.plugin.ManifestEditor
The editor is
just based on Eclipse Forms, you can look here at how to use Forms:
http://www.eclipse.org/articles/Article-Forms/article.html
http://www.eclipse.org/articles/article.php?file=Article-Forms33/index.html
http://www.ibm.com/developerworks/opensource/library/os-eclipse-forms/
